Gummi Richthofen: I love you, I hope you realise that. I don't want to quote your entire post, but I agree with every word of it.

And surely the bigger problem is the awful, awful (non-) functionality of the Search engine? Vive le Boolian searches; but don't hold your breath. I don't get offended when a keyword search (or an Events Search, for that matter) brings up a host of inappropriate listings, but I do get intensely annoyed. Does this keyword-jacking even work? If I search for 'tables', well, dammit that's what I'm looking for; not 'table dancing'. Hand on heart, I've never searched for (f'rinstance) koi ponds, found an entry for 'HAWWT SEXXAH ESCORTS', and thought "okay then, the heck with the fish, let's go parttay! with some bored Midwestern housewives". It just annoys real searchers, and drags an already-fairly-disreputable sector of the SL economy further into disrepute.

From: Aislinn Jewell
What is a booean queries?
Thanks

Not sure "boolean queries" is quite the right term but basically what I was suggesting is the ability to say "search for A, B and C but don't include results that have D or E".

Today, searching for just about anything will get you a list of casinos. If you were looking for, say, a fireplace but didn't want the list of casinos, you could search for "fireplace NOT casino" and just get search results that included the word "fireplace" but not the word casino.

Adding the ability to use AND, OR and NOT in searches would, I think, help some with the problems of sex & gambling turning up on every search. It would be cool if they could add a default filter to the preferences - I know I'd put "NOT camp NOT casino" as something I want applied to every single search I do..
